Should be easy to > Herbert> realize! > > This would certainly be a good thing, but I am not sure how easy it > is. Some options work as couples (onecolumn/twocolumn) so you do not > want to show all of them. Then some work as radio buttons (pick one > out of n). So some design work will be needed.
We should distinguish between "documentclass options" and "global options". I have no problem to accept a global draft- option, which is different to the class option. We have also other global options and they should be hold together. So lets have a "Global Options" Tabfolder which has options for lyx in general and all used stylefiles. And let's have a submenu or tabfolder "Documentclass Options". This is from my point of view a clear and userfriendly solution.
